Transaction 63f77afff3fe32e062c165953d6e6637f6c8f99caf65ae32db45743a53a9b87d

1 Input
2 Outputs
  • 63f77afff3fe32e062c165953d6e6637f6c8f99caf65ae32db45743a53a9b87d:0
  • value  102040
    address  188PZ8rtJs7X8LPgoei9xp5MLkpuR3n7zw
  • 63f77afff3fe32e062c165953d6e6637f6c8f99caf65ae32db45743a53a9b87d:1
  • value  1423385
    address  3KGyxE8u54geD1cvoooaW74AVQsuvRE68D